Job overview

We are looking for an enthusiastic and dynamic person to lead our strategic marketing activities. The successful candidate will have oversight and responsibility for the Academy's digital communications,  the website and social media outlets and generally promoting the work of the Academy. Central to this role will be the ability to constantly evolve in line with developments in new technologies.

You will have:

  • A natural affinity with our five Academy Values (Positivity, Service, Respect, Vocation and Forgiveness);
  • A determination to fulfil and exceed your own potential and take the initiative;
  • A hunger for both autonomy and accountability;
  • An eye for detail and a relentless focus on continuous improvement.

And will want to be part of an organisation that:

  • Puts the students of the Academy and its people first;
  • Judges its success by the success of its students;
  • Supports, values and encourages its staff to be the best they can be;
  • Understands the challenges in education.

The ideal candidate for the Marketing Support role will also have:

  • GCSE English and Maths to at least Grade C or 4 (or equivalent);
  • A willingness to innovate to find new, more efficient and effective work models;
  • Excellent IT and communication skills;
  • An ability to prioritise workload and work accurately under pressure;
  • Recent and relevant experience to the position, ideally within a school environment;
  • A flexible approach to working hours to support effective delivery of the role;
  • An understanding of effective PR and marketing communications;
  • Experience in using/evaluation the impact of the use of social media for promotion and marketing;
  • Experience in promotion of marketing and developing websites.

This is an exciting opportunity to join an academy that is rapidly improving and was recognised in our most recent OfSTED inspection (November 2019).

We can offer a salary within a range of £18,090-£20,374 p.a. (FTE £20,493-£23,080) negotiable depending on relevant experience.  The position is Term Time plus 2 weeks.

Our vision is to create an environment that provides the best start to a bright future for all our students, by giving them all the opportunity to be fully qualified for adult life, in the fullest sense of the term.We realise this vision by offering a broad range of courses, to cater for as many interests and abilities as possible. We also work in partnership with other Mansfield schools to maximise opportunity. To broaden the educational experience Sport, Dance, Music and Drama are part of the curriculum, not just for the select few, but for absolutely everyone. There are many different ways of defining achievement but ours is unusually holistic. Good qualifications are crucial to young people and their futures but we also know that other things are important to prepare young people for the challenges they face.

The Samworth Church Academy is a Global Member of the Round Square, a worldwide association of schools which share a commitment, beyond academic excellence to personal development, responsibility and international understanding through service, challenge and adventure.
